Hard water can cause a variety of problems in residential properties. It often leads to mineral buildup in pipes, fixtures, and appliances, which can reduce their lifespan and efficiency. Homeowners may notice white spots on dishes, soap scum on shower doors, or mineral deposits on faucets. Over time, hard water can also cause skin irritation and dry hair. Installing a water softener helps mitigate these issues by removing calcium, magnesium, and other minerals, resulting in softer water that is gentler on plumbing and more pleasant to use.

The overview below groups typical Water Softener System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in New Orleans, LA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or water softener repairs or adjustments range from $150 to $400. Many routine service jobs fall within this range, depending on the specific issue and parts needed.
Partial System Replacement - Replacing a component or upgrading parts of an existing system usually costs between $500 and $1,200. This is a common project size for local contractors handling mid-level upgrades.
Full System Installation - Installing a new water softener system generally ranges from $1,500 to $3,500. Most homeowners in the area fall into this tier for standard installations, though larger homes may see higher costs.
Larger or Complex Projects - Larger, more complex water softener installations or custom setups can reach $5,000 or more. These projects are less common and typically involve additional plumbing or specialty equipment.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
